Bed Bug Control

Having bed bugs in your beds, sofa, or rugs can be uncomfortable and unpleasant. Using a stylet, bed bugs pierce your skin to feed on blood, their primary source of nutrition. They can leave red, swelling bite marks on your skin. Depending on skin sensitivity, bites may cause rashes or mild irritation. Brown Recluse Removal & Extermination

In most cases, the Brown Recluse you’ll find in Lake Dalecarlia, IN isn’t very large. On average, the brown recluse measures between 0.5–1 inch in size. It can be identified by its characteristic brown color and the black line running down its back. Some people say that this stripe resembles the shape of a violin, which is why the brown recluse is often called the fiddleback spider.
